Understanding Network Switch Lights: The Basics πŸ› οΈπŸ“š

Before we dive into the specifics, let’s cover the basics. Network switches use LED lights to indicate various statuses and conditions. These lights can be green, yellow, or red, and they can blink at different speeds. Understanding these signals is crucial for diagnosing and troubleshooting network issues. πŸ–₯οΈπŸ› οΈ

Fast Blinking Lights: What’s the Rush? ⚑πŸ’₯

When a light on your network switch is blinking rapidly, it usually indicates high activity or a potential issue. Here are a few common scenarios:

  • Data Transfer: If the light is blinking quickly, it might mean that data is being transferred at a high rate. This is normal during file transfers, streaming, or heavy internet usage. πŸ“ŠπŸŒ
  • Network Congestion: Rapid blinking can also indicate network congestion. If multiple devices are using the network simultaneously, the switch may struggle to handle the load, causing the lights to flash rapidly. 🚧🚧
  • Potential Fault: In some cases, fast blinking can signal a hardware issue. If the light remains fast-blinking even when there’s no significant network activity, it might be time to check the cables or the switch itself. πŸ› οΈπŸš¨

Slow Blinking Lights: Taking It Easy πŸ•’πŸ˜Œ

Slowly blinking lights on a network switch generally indicate a more relaxed state. Here’s what they might mean:

  • Idle State: A slow-blinking light often means that the port is active but not currently transferring data. This is normal when devices are connected but not actively using the network. πŸ›ŒπŸ’€
  • Link Establishment: When a device is first connected to the switch, the light may blink slowly as the switch establishes a link. Once the connection is stable, the light should turn solid. πŸŒŸπŸ”—
  • Low Activity: If the network is experiencing low traffic, the lights will blink slowly to indicate minimal data transfer. This is common during off-peak hours or when most devices are idle. πŸ“‰πŸ•°οΈ

Troubleshooting Tips: Fixing the Blinking Lights πŸ› οΈπŸ”

Now that you know what the blinking lights mean, let’s talk about how to address any issues:

  • Check Cables: Ensure all cables are securely connected and not damaged. Loose or faulty cables can cause erratic light behavior. πŸ›‹οΈπŸ”Œ
  • Restart Devices: Sometimes, a simple reboot can resolve connectivity issues. Try restarting your router, switch, and connected devices. πŸ”„πŸ”„
  • Update Firmware: Outdated firmware can lead to performance issues. Check the manufacturer’s website for the latest updates and install them if necessary. πŸ“šπŸ”„
  • Contact Support: If the problem persists, don’t hesitate to reach out to the manufacturer’s support team. They can provide specific guidance and troubleshooting steps. πŸ“žπŸ‘©β€πŸ’»
